Question 529926: A group of people went to the movies. The price was $8 for Adults and $5 for Children. The total cost for 11 people was $67. How many adults and children went to the movies? (Write an equation(s) to solve the problem and show the steps to solve the problem.)
You can put this solution on YOUR website! Let x be the number of adults
Then (11-x) be the number of children
---8x represent the amount of money paid by adults, and 5(11-x) represent amount of money paid by children, if you add them they would equal to the total paid amount 67. ---Multiplying 5 into 11-x ---Joined like terms and moved term ---Divide 12 and 3x by 3
Number of children
=11-4
=7(children)
